Pierre, SD (KELO.com) — South Dakota’s graduating class of 2025 earned an average ACT composite score of 21.0, well above the national average of 19.4. The ACT is a standardized test used for college admissions in the United States. Currently, the ACT is optional for students who are considering pursuing postsecondary education. Beginning in the spring of 2026, all South Dakota juniors at public schools will take the test, as it will replace the previously required state assessment at the high school level. The ACT will be administered as part of the school day.
